
A former Fox Business associate producer who accused ex-Fox News anchor Ed Henry of sexual assault was arrested on suspicion of battery in Florida.
Jennifer Eckhart, 34, pouted in her mugshot after she was detained in Palm Beach County at 1pm on Wednesday afternoon. She was released on her own recognizance without bail.
According to her arrest affidavit obtained by Daily Mail, Eckhart allegedly attacked her boyfriend, named in the papers as Thomas Beasley, after he told her he was ending their relationship.
Beasley told cops that after he dumped her Eckhart, ‘began knocking items over in his office, struck him, screamed, and became combative.’
He showed video of the alleged attack to officers, which the documents said showed her, ‘yelling, striking Beasley, grabbing his shirt and ripping it, and demanding he delete the video.’
The arrest comes a month after Eckhart settled a rape lawsuit against Henry, five years after she accused him of sexually assaulting her when they worked at Fox News.
Henry, who denied Eckhart’s allegations and said they were in a ‘kinky’ relationship, was fired weeks before she filed her lawsuit in 2020.
